US Senate to vote on 'Israel', Ukraine funds, anti-China, Iran bills

The US Senate prepares to vote on a series of bills including billions of dollars in arms to Taiwan and other regional allies as part of hostile policy against China.

The US House of Representatives is gearing up to vote on several foreign aid bills this Saturday, which encompass significant funding for Ukraine, Taiwan, and the Israeli occupation entity, and will also include new measures to sanction Iran and target China.

Among the bills to finance "Israel," a provision to prohibit funds from the UN Relief and Works Agency (UNRWA) will also be voted on.

The House will deliberate on $26.38 billion in aid for "Israel," comprising $4 billion to replenish the Iron Dome and David's Sling systems, as well as $1.2 billion for the Iron Beam defense system, which remains in operation and is still in development process with a 2025 expected launch date.

Furthermore, the proposed legislation entails $60.84 billion in aid for Kiev, along with a provision to transfer frozen Russian sovereign assets to Ukraine and supply long-range Army Tactical Missile Systems (ATACMS) to the country.

It also includes conditions regarding repayment for economic support provided by the Ukrainian government, although it also contains clauses for debt cancellation. US Congressman Scott Perry referred to the loan measure for Ukraine as "all smoke and mirrors."

As part of the United States' anti-China campaign, over $8.1 billion in funding for the Indo-Pacific region will be reviewed, with $2 billion potentially allocated for foreign military support to Taiwan and other allies in the region.

Moreover, the House will examine a bill aimed at preventing TikTok from being featured on application stores or web hosting services unless it cuts ties with its Chinese parent company, ByteDance.

The proposed legislation aims to impose sanctions on ports and refineries that engage in transactions involving Iranian oil. Additionally, the legislation seeks to tighten export controls on Iran to limit its ability to acquire materials and technology that could be used in its missile and drone programs.

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er announced that the US Senate has tentatively agreed to consider these bills on Tuesday if they pass in the House of Representatives.
